Circuit Description
PCM monitors Heated Oxygen Sensor (HO2S) activity for 90 seconds after closed loop operation has begun. PCM determines if front HO2S is functioning properly by counting number of HO2S-1 Lean/Rich (L/R) and Rich/Lean (R/L) switches. If PCM determines that front HO2S did not switch enough times, DTC 1133 is set.
Conditions required to set DTC are:
- ECT is greater than 140°F (60°C).
- Engine is operating in closed loop.
- Engine running at least 2 minutes.
- Canister purge duty cycle is greater than 2 percent.
- MAF calculated airflow is 17-32 grams/sec.
- Engine speed is 1500-3500 RPM.
- All conditions are present for one second.
- About 90 seconds after closed loop, PCM monitors oxygen sensor as it switches greater than and less than .45 volt. If less than 12 R/L and L/R switches are detected, DTC P1133 will be set.
